Caliche Girls Basketball Dominates Peetz 64-38 in CHSAA Playoff Victory

Caliche's girls basketball team kept state tournament hopes alive with a 64-38 playoff rout of Peetz on March 13.

The Caliche girls basketball team kept its state tournament run alive with a 26-point dismantling of Peetz, 64-38, in a CHSAA playoff game played March 13 during the state tournament window.

The Iliff-area school controlled the game from wire to wire, building a margin that made the final score feel comfortable rather than contested. Caliche's offense generated 64 points against a Peetz squad that could not find a consistent answer, while the Wolverines' defense held the Bulldogs to 38, a total that reflected sustained defensive pressure across four quarters.

The rivalry between Caliche and Peetz carries real weight in northeastern Colorado. Both schools draw from sparsely populated stretches of Logan County, and matchups between the two programs carry the stakes of small-school competition where rosters are short, communities are invested, and playoff games feel personal. A 26-point margin against a county neighbor is a statement.

With the win, Caliche advanced deeper into the CHSAA state tournament bracket, keeping its postseason run intact as the state tournament field narrows in mid-March. The Wolverines will need to carry that momentum forward as the bracket tightens and the competition stiffens.
